Psycho-social Impact of COVID-19: Methodological challenges in Researching Virtually

Abstract
Abstract Background: Observing the possibility of various psycho-social and emotional issues stemming from the pandemic and lockdown, we have planned an online study with repeated measures. The study aimed to observe the changes and impact of the lockdown and unlock the community's lifestyle and psycho-social well-being. The present article discusses the results of the study and the methodological challenges.Methods: This was an observational study. Information was collected on a semi-structured questionnaire using Google Forms. The study was done two different times; 1) during the lockdown; 2) after the unlock. After getting ethical clearance, the questionnaire (Google form) was distributed amongst people using social media platforms. The investigators also requested their contacts to further disseminate the forms in their circles. Data were analysed applying SPSS-24.Results: A total of 324 responses were obtained during the lockdown. However, the follow-up questionnaire after the unlock had only 159 responses. An equal proportion of males and females took part in the study during the lockdown, but females outnumbered males after the unlock. Participants felt changes in their daily routine habits, physical and mental activities, household tensions and daily expenditures due to the lockdown.Discussion and conclusion: The study reveals that individuals during the lockdown have struggled with various negative emotions. The excessive drop-out of the online study and the limited number of responses from participants were the major methodological challenge.
